Aluminium Doors and Windows: A Comprehensive Overview
Aluminium doors and windows are increasingly ending up being a popular option for property owners and home builders alike, and for great reason. These flexible architectural components integrate looks, functionality, and performance, making them a preferred choice in contemporary building and remodelling jobs. This short article digs into the different aspects of aluminium doors and windows, highlighting their benefits, types, maintenance, and more.
Advantages of Aluminium Doors and Windows
Aluminium windows and doors use a myriad of benefits over standard products such as wood and PVC. Here are a few of the essential benefits:
1. Resilience
- Weather Resistance: Aluminium is resistant to the aspects, including rain, sun, and wind, making it less susceptible to warping or decaying compared to wood.
- Long Lifespan: With appropriate maintenance, aluminium items can last for decades without the requirement for considerable repairs or replacement.
2. Aesthetic Appeal
- Streamlined Design: Aluminium windows and doors have a modern-day look and can complement various architectural designs, improving the general appeal of a property.
- Color Options: They are available in a wide variety of colours and surfaces, permitting house owners to personalize their appearance quickly.
3. Energy Efficiency
- Thermal Break Technology: Modern aluminium doors and windows frequently include thermal breaks, which assist in lowering heat transfer and improving energy efficiency.
- Insulation: Options are offered to integrate double or triple glazing, further improving insulation residential or commercial properties.
4. Low Maintenance
- Easy to Clean: Aluminium surface areas can be quickly wiped down to keep them looking as excellent as new. Unlike wood, they do not need painting or staining.
- Resistant to Pests: Aluminium is not vulnerable to termites or other bugs, eliminating the requirement for chemical treatments.
Types of Aluminium Doors and Windows
Aluminium doors and windows been available in various designs and performance, each fit to various requirements and preferences. The following are some common types:
Aluminium Doors
- Sliding Doors: Perfect for areas where you wish to maximize natural light without compromising performance.
- Bi-Folding Doors: These doors fold back to develop a smooth shift in between indoor and outside areas, ideal for patio areas and decks.
- French Doors: Offering a traditional look, these doors include sophistication and charm while permitting abundant light.
- Hinged Doors: Traditional in style, hinged doors are available in different setups and sizes.
Aluminium Windows
- Casement Windows: These are hinged at the side and open outside, supplying excellent ventilation and unblocked views.
- Sliding Windows: With horizontal sliding sashes, these windows are simple to operate and ideal for spaces with minimal wall space.
- Fixed Windows: Designed to stay fixed, set windows offer a clear view and let in natural light.
- Awning Windows: Hinged at the top, these windows open external, permitting ventilation even throughout rain.
Maintenance of Aluminium Doors and Windows
While aluminium doors and windows are low-maintenance, a few simple practices can assist extend their lifespan and keep them looking new. Here's a maintenance list:
Maintenance Checklist
Routine Cleaning:
- Use moderate detergent and water to clean up the frames and glass.
- Ensure that dirt and debris are frequently gotten rid of from rail tracks and hinges.
Inspect Seals:
- Check the seals and gaskets each year for wear and tear.
- Replace any broken seals to preserve energy performance.
Lubricate Moving Parts:
- Lubricate hinges, locks, and rollers to guarantee smooth operation and avoid rust.
Look for Corrosion:
- Look for any indications of corrosion, particularly in seaside locations, and attend to any concerns quickly.
Professional Servicing:
- Consider having an expert examine and service your doors and windows every few years to maintain peak performance.
Ecological Impact
Aluminium is a recyclable product, making it an ecologically friendly choice. When properly recycled, it maintains its residential or commercial properties forever without significant degradation. The production of aluminium has a lower environmental effect when compared to other products, particularly when sourced from recycled sources.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Are aluminium doors and windows more pricey than wood?
While the initial expense of aluminium choices may be greater, their toughness and low maintenance can cause cost savings in the long run.
2. Can aluminium doors and windows be painted?
Yes, aluminium can be painted, but it's a good idea to utilize a special exterior-grade paint developed for metal surface areas.
3. How do aluminium windows compare with PVC windows in terms of energy effectiveness?
Both aluminium and PVC windows can be energy effective, but aluminium windows with thermal breaks use superior insulation compared to standard PVC choices.
4. Are aluminium windows and doors susceptible to condensation?
While aluminium can experience condensation, utilizing thermal breaks and double glazing substantially reduces the danger.
5. What colors are offered for aluminium doors and windows?
Aluminium windows and doors can be powder-coated in essentially any color, offering homeowners with substantial customization options.
